Context: Ardenfell line margins slipped three points over two quarters. Drivers: input steel costs, aggressive discounting at the Westmoor branch, and a stale price book. Proposal: uplift list prices four percent, tighten discount authority to regional level, sunset the two lowest-margin SKUs. Risk: volume loss at Halverton accounts, estimated under two percent. Decision requested at Thursday's review. Modelling assumptions are in the appendix pack. The commercial reasoning leadership wants kept close is noted directly below.

board note of tajop-yajof: The finance team signed off on a budget of $77.6 million for Project Pramir.

Handing off the Slatemap tile cache to Priya before the sync. Current state: L2 cache hit rate ~82%, eviction storms on zoom levels 14–16 still unresolved. Workaround in place: pinned hot tiles for the Brindleport region. Don't touch the TTL config until the invalidation fix lands — it masks a race in the render queue. Remaining tasks, benchmarks, and the eviction-storm investigation notes are all collected on the internal page below.

runbook for tahag-fajep: https://confluence.lumicsys.internal/pages/display/browse/display

## Tuning

The Quillgate proctoring queue balances seat-assignment latency against invigilator load. Most deployments keep defaults, but high-volume exam windows (like Ashbrook Tech's finals week) need shorter lease times and a larger overflow pool. All knobs live in `queue_config.py` and are read at worker startup, so changes require a rolling restart. For review purposes, the current production values are listed below.

tuning table, yahap-hahip:
BUDGETS = {
    "praiel": 88,
    "quenox": 61,
    "nordor": 332,
    "gorix": 835,
    "ruswyn": 186,
}

Night-shift staff: Floor 4 of the Tellhaven Building opens this week. After 21:00, access is via the rear stairwell only; the lifts are locked out overnight during the settling period. Complete a walk-through of the new floor once per shift and log it. The stairwell keypad accepts the code below.

badge for yahop-fawep: bdg-XBKXI-68071